The mixed number 8 29/10 written as an improper fraction is 109/10
To turn the mixed number 8 29/10 into an improper fraction, use these simple steps:
First, multiply the whole number by the denominator of the fractional part: 8 × 10 = 80.
After that, add the result to the numerator of the fractional part: 80 + 29 = 109.
Next, Write the sum of the previous step on the original denominator: 109/10.
This means that 8 29/10, as an improper fraction, equals 109/10.
